Chipping Norton is widely admired as the gateway to the Cotswolds. The charismatic and historical market town centre has a marvellous range of individual shops, boutiques, cafes, public houses, hotels as well as retail, commercial and leisure facilities. Chipping Norton also benefits from its grand and thriving Town Hall, the charming and family-friendly Theatre and a new £5m state-of-the art Health Centre including two surgeries, pharmacy and maternity unit built in 2015, all within close proximity to the town centre.
Local amenities include Sainsbury’s, a large Midcounties Cooperative, an Aldi supermarket and a Marks and Spencer food hall. There are nurseries, primary schools, a secondary school and numerous churches nearby. Fabulous Cotswold countryside is within easy reach, offering magnificent scenery for walking and riding.
